Easy to Operate

A four-wheel mobility scooter folds up and is a great option when you're seeking a scooter to assist you in your daily activities but are having trouble lifting or turning heavy items. They're lighter than other kinds of scooters and fold up easily so you can put them in your car or in a closet at home. While they still require strength to lift, they are far more maneuverable than larger models and offer an easier ride on uneven terrains or steep hills.

When you are choosing a four-wheeler make sure you check the handlebar's height and the position to make sure that it's in the right place to meet your needs. Also consider a handlebar that is adjustable so that you can adjust it to your ideal driving position, reducing strain on your wrists and arms. The comfort can be further improved by a well-padded backrest and seat. Look for a battery indicator as well to know when the scooter requires to be recharged.

When you are choosing a scooter it's important to know if the scooter is compatible with both private and public transportation. It is essential that the scooter is easily folded or collapsed for transport to buses, trains, or taxis. It should also be easy to fit into the trunk or back seat of your vehicle. This is especially true if you intend to take the scooter on vacation or visiting friends.

Make sure that the battery in your scooter is approved by the airline. This is vital if you intend to take your scooter on trips frequently because airlines have strict rules regarding the size and types of batteries that are allowed on the board. Certain manufacturers offer a range of sizes of batteries to fit your needs for travel.

Additionally, you should consider a scooter that has an automated braking system. This is a fantastic security feature that stops the scooter from rolling away when you're driving or sitting on the side of the road. This feature is typically activated with a push button on your scooter's tiller however it can be activated automatically when you let off the accelerator.

Another important factor to consider when selecting the best mobility scooter is the weight capacity and size of the seat. Be sure that you are able to comfortably sit in the chair and go for a while without feeling tired or uncomfortable. Also, take a examine the scooter's maximum speed and range to determine if it is suitable for your needs.

Easy to Transport

Most models of folding mobility scooters fold up into multiple smaller sections which allows you to easily store them away in the trunk of a car, or to take them along on public transportation. Read the manual for specific instructions on how to do this because it will differ depending on the model and type of scooter. Some scooters come with wheels or handles to make them easier to transport. Think about the battery range if you want to travel long distances with your scooter.

Three-wheel scooters have a small turning radius, which makes them ideal for indoor use. They also work well for narrow aisles and hallways. However, their design may make them less stable when traveling over rough surfaces or going up and down hills.

On the other hand, four-wheel scooters are great for use outdoors and offer more stability and balance than their 3-wheel counterparts. They feature a higher base which allows for a more spacious seat and can carry the weight of a larger amount.
